Research on the cognitive Interview
Gieselman:
Gieselman and colleagues tested the effectiveness of the Cognitive Interview Schedule by comparing it to standard police interviewing techniques. They showed police training videos of violent crimes to a group of 89 students. Around 48 hours later they were then interviewed individually by police (American Law enforcers). Half the students were interviewed by officers trained in the cognitive interviewing techniques and the other half by officers using the standard police interviewing techniques. Each interview was taped and analysed for accuracy of recall.
